In this question, we are tasked with calculating the amount a Tv will cost Bob in terms of the number of hours he needs to work.
Let’s look at the total cost he has to pay.
a. $500
b. 8% tax = 8/100 * 500 = $40
c. He is paying 2 bills of $35 each making a total of 2 * $35 = $70
The total amount he is to pay is thus; 500 + 40 + 70 = $610
Let’s look at his income ;
a. Bonus $45
b. Birthday gift $85
The total amount of money he has asides his salary to offset the bill is 45 + 85 = $130
The balance to pay from his salary would be $610 - $130 = $480
The number of hours he has to work since he earns $12 per hour would be 480/12 = 40 hours of work
